VIOLATIONS OF Zeniors
ACCEPTABLE USE POLICY
The following constitute violations of this AUP:
Illegal use:
Zeniors' services may not be used for illegal purposes, or
in support of illegal activities. Zeniors reserves the right
to cooperate with legal authorities and/or injured third parties
in the investigation of any suspected crime or civil wrongdoing.
Harm to minors:
Use of Zeniors' service to harm, or attempt to harm,
minors in any way, including, but not limited to child
pornography.
Threats:
Use of Zeniors service to transmit any material (by
e-mail, uploading, posting or otherwise) that threatens or
encourages bodily harm or destruction of property.
Harassment:
Use of the Zeniors service to transmit any material (by
e-mail, uploading, posting or otherwise) that harasses another.
Fraudulent activity:
Use of Zeniors service to make fraudulent offers to sell or
buy products, items, or services, or to advance any type of
financial scam such as "pyramid schemes," "ponzi schemes," and
"chain letters."
Forgery or impersonation:
Adding, removing or modifying identifying network header
information in an effort to deceive or mislead is prohibited.
Attempting to impersonate any person by using forged headers or
other identifying infrmation is prohibited. The use of anonymous
remailers or nicknames does not constitute impersonation.
Unsolicited commercial e-mail / Unsolicited bulk e-mail
(SPAM) Use of the service to transmit any
unsolicited commercial or unsolicited bulk e-mail is expressly
prohibited. Violations of this type will result in the immediate
termination of the offending Zeniors account.

Security
You are responsible for any misuse of your account, even if the
inappropriate activity was committed by a client, friend, family
member, guest or employee. Therefore, you must take steps to
ensure that others do not gain unauthorized access to your
account. In addition, you may not use your account to breach
security of another account or attempt to gain unauthorized
access to another network or server.
·
Your password provides access to your account. It is your
responsibility to keep your password secure.
·
Sharing your password and account access with unauthorized users
is prohibited. You should take care to prevent others from using
your account since you will be held responsible for such use.
·
Attempting to obtain another user's account password is strictly
prohibited, and may result in termination of service.
·
You must adopt adequate security measures to prevent or minimize
unauthorized use of your account.
·
You may not attempt to circumvent user authentication or
security of any host, network or account. This includes, but is
not limited to, accessing data not intended for you, logging
into or making use of a server or account you are not expressly
authorized to access, or probing the security of other networks.
Use or distribution of tools designed for compromising security
is prohibited. Examples of these tools include, but are not
limited to, password guessing programs, cracking tools or
network probing tools.
·
You may not attempt to interfere with service to any user, host
or network ("denial of service attacks"). This includes, but is
not limited to, "flooding" of networks, deliberate attempts to
Overload a service, and attempts to "crash" a host.
·
Users who violate systems or network security may incur criminal
or civil liability. Zeniors will cooperate fully with
investigations of violations of systems or network security at
other sites, including cooperating with law enforcement
authorities in the investigation of suspected criminal
violations.

REPORTING VIOLATIONS OF
Zeniors' AUP
Zeniors requests that anyone who believes that there is a
violation of this AUP direct the information to the Abuse
Department at support@zeniors.com.
If available, please provide the following information:
·
The IP address used to commit the alleged violation
·
The date and time of the alleged violation, including the time
zone or offset from GMT
·
Evidence of the alleged violation
E-mail with full header information provides all of the above,
as do system log files. Other situations will require different
methods of providing the above information. Zeniors may take
any one or more of the following actions in response to
complaints:
·
Issue written or verbal warnings
·
Suspend the Member's newsgroup posting privileges
·
Suspend the Member's account
·
Terminate the Member's account
·
Bill the Member for administrative costs and/or reactivation
charges
·
Bring legal action to enjoin violations and/or to collect
damages, if any, cause by violations
